Participant Flow
This prospective, randomized study with control group was carried out at the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ology, Ioannina University School of Medicine (Ioannina, Greece)during a 7-years period (May 2004 to September 2010).
Assessed for eligibility (n= 570) Excluded (n= 390) * Not meeting inclusion criteria (n= 102) * Declined to participate; underwent expectant management or IUI (n= 253) * Other reasons; lost to follow up (n=35)

PRIMARY outcome
Timeframe: June 2004-August 2010Embryo development was evaluated 2 days after oocyte pick-up. The number of blastomeres and the proportion of embryo volume occupied by fragments were used for the evaluation. Embryos with \< 10%, \< 10-20%, \< 20-30% and \>30% fragments were estimated as grade 1,2,3 and 4, respectively.
